AIM OF THE GAME
In this style of poker, a favorite in the Casino
Stud and aboard cruise ships, each player plays
against the dealer and not against the other players.
In Casino Stud Poker you place an ante, you receive
a hand, and the Dealer receives a hand with four
cards face down and one card face up. You then
decide whether or not you would like to bet if
you think you can win or surrender if you feel
that your hand is inadequate. If you bet and if
the dealer's hand qualifies (contains an Ace/King
combination or better), your hand will be compared
to the dealer's. If you win, your payoff will
be determined by the quality of your hand. For
information on Payoff's please consult the payoff
table below. If you surrender, you will lose your
ante to the dealer and the hand will end.

After you have placed your ante and optional
Bonus bet, click on the "Deal" button
and you will be dealt five (5) cards. The dealer
will then receive four cards face down and one
card face up. At this point, you may either bet
if you think you can win or surrender if you feel
that your hand is inadequate. If you choose to
surrender, you will lose your ante to the dealer
and the hand will end. To surrender, click your
mouse on the "Surrender" button. If
you choose "Deal", your bet will be
exactly equal to twice the amount of your ante.
Your total wager is equal to three times your
ante (your initial ante plus your bet, which equals
two times your initial ante).
The dealer will then reveal his cards, and one
of two things will happen; he will either qualify,
or he will fail to qualify. If the dealer does
not have an Ace-King combination or better in
his hand, he will fail to qualify. In other words,
the dealer must have at least a pair if he does
not have both an Ace and a King. If the dealer
does not qualify, you will receive a 1 to 1 payoff
on your ante and your bet will be returned to
you even if your hand is lower than the dealer's
hand. If the dealer does qualify, his hand will
then be compared to yours. If the dealer's hand
beats yours, you will lose your ante and your
bet (which will be three times the ante amount).
If the dealer's hand and your hand are equal,
no money will be exchanged. If your hand beats
the dealer's hand, you will win even money (1
to 1) on your ante, plus a payoff on your bet
based on the quality of your hand (see below).
If the dealer and you both have the same hand
(for example you have one pair and the dealer
has one pair), then the winner is the one with
the highest ranked cards. If the dealer has one
pair, for example jack, jack, ten, six and five
and the player has one pair hand of jack, jack,
ten, eight and four, then the player wins. Your
original ante and bet in addition to any winnings
will be displayed as separate piles of chips.
PAYOFFS
Hand Payoff Bonus *
One Pair 1 to 1
Two Pairs 2 to 1
Three of a Kind 3 to 1
Straight 4 to 1
Flush 5 to 1 £50
Full House 7 to 1 £100
Four of a Kind 20 to 1 £500
Straight Flush 50 to 1 10% of Jackpot (At least
£5,000)
Royal Flush 200 to 1 100% of Jackpot (At least
£50,000)
* To qualify for the bonus Jackpot, you must make
a £1 bonus bet prior to playing the hand.
The bonus Jackpot starts at £50,000 (for
a Royal Flush) and grows each time anybody makes
a bet. Lower hands may qualify for smaller bonus
payouts. Please refer to the payout table above.
HAND RANKING
The hand rankings in Casino Stud poker are the
standard poker rankings, listed from lowest to
highest below:
Nothing A hand with five un-matching
cards.
One Pair One pair of identically ranked cards.
Two Pairs Two groups of two cards showing the
same number (or picture).
Three of a Kind Three cards from different suits
displaying the same number or picture.
Straight Five cards in consecutive order, any
combination of suits. A, K, Q, J, 10 to 2, 3,
4, 5, 6
Flush Five cards of same suit.
Full House Three of a kind and a pair.
Four of a Kind Four cards from different suits
of the same rank.
Straight Flush Five cards in consecutive order
from same suit.
Royal Flush Ace, King, Queen, Jack and ten from
same suit.
